Just shop around. Never take the first answer.

We use freight companies for work but the one I tend towards is specifically geared towards getting stuff to TAS and is smart enough to look after us because they get ongoing work.

Other companies we deal with use star track and blue star - freight never seems exorbitant when I look at the final invoice, always arrives in timely fashion and good nick. Delivery can be annoying if not to an obvious commercial premises and you are not around when they decide to drop off.
 
My company uses "Toll".
They'll need the weight as well as the size.
Ship by road (off peak) only!
